Thibeau Last Name Facts
Where Does The Last Name Thibeau Come From? nationality or country of origin
The last name Thibeau occurs most in The United States. It can be rendered as a variant:. For other possible spellings of this last name click here.
How Common Is The Last Name Thibeau? popularity and diffusion
The surname Thibeau is the 203,032nd most frequently held family name world-wide It is held by approximately 1 in 3,554,900 people. Thibeau is primarily found in The Americas, where 81 percent of Thibeau reside; 76 percent reside in North America and 74 percent reside in Anglo-North America. It is also the 1,545,828th most commonly used forename at a global level. It is borne by 43 people.
It is most frequently used in The United States, where it is held by 1,001 people, or 1 in 362,097. In The United States it is most prevalent in: Maine, where 17 percent reside, Massachusetts, where 11 percent reside and Nevada, where 10 percent reside. Other than The United States this last name exists in 10 countries. It is also common in Canada, where 27 percent reside and France, where 12 percent reside.
Thibeau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The occurrence of Thibeau has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people bearing the Thibeau last name expanded 3,452 percent between 1880 and 2014.
